Ran my 1st 5K
I just finished my 1st race for Autism Speaks. It was great! I'm down to 234 from 329 back in Feb. I finished in 29:35, which was better than my goal of 30min. Has anyone else run in a race after losing substantial weight?

I've run 2 5ks, 3 10ks and a half-marathon (21ks) in the last year and a half. I was 290lbs+ and with the weight training and running have steadily gone down. As of this morning I'm 211lbs and on days when I do my long runs I've seen as little as 207, but that's just water (it's really humid here)
